How long does it take to get a marriage certificate in India?
(Image Source: Pixabay.com)

How long does it take to get a marriage certificate in India?

You should get a response within 15 days for a Hindu marriage and 60 days for a Special Marriage Act marriage.

Special Marriage Act This Act allows marriages to be solemnized in accordance with its provisions. SDMs/ADMs/Deputy Commissioners can perform marriages.

How to get marriage certificate in India if married abroad?

Get a certified copy of the marriage certificate from the foreign country’s embassy or consulate. If the certificate is in a language other than English, get it translated and notarized in India. Visit the local Registrar of Marriages in India where either spouse resides. Get the application form for marriage registration. Submit the required documents to the Registrar of Marriages. Provide witnesses who know the spouses and their ID. The Registrar will verify the documents and publish a notice inviting objections. Wait 30 days from the date of the notice. If no objections are raised, the marriage registration process continues. After the waiting period, the registrar will issue a marriage registration certificate.
